Productive conflict, if you’re an analytical person

In the DiSC behavioral assessment (which we use in our communications workshops), analytical people have the “C” or “Conscientious” communication style.

During conflict, these are people looking for fairness, rationality, and accuracy.

Healthy conflict behaviors might include finding the root cause, sorting out the issues, giving people space, and focusing on the facts.

But unhealthy conflict behaviors may include overpowering with logic, getting passive-aggressive, avoiding emotional situations, and/or over-analyzing.

If you’re a C-style, remember that being wrong initially is okay, especially when you’re working out a problem with someone with another point of view.
